The developers of Fortnite: Battle Royale (PC, PS4, Xbox One, iOS, Android, Switch) have finally released the first teaser about Season 6. But the image raises more questions than it answers.

What can be seen in the teaser? Finally, the teaser for the Theme for Season 6 is here. However, those who expected a dark alternative dimension or aliens may find themselves initially bewildered.

For the teaser image shows a guy with a llama mask and DJ headset. The headline reads: “Every great party needs a DJ”. In the background, the supposedly dead cube is visible, which recently sank in Loot Lake and turned it into a purple bounce house.

What does the image mean?

Fortnite Evil Color Bomber

Are all theories wrong? Fans are understandably confused, as the image does not fit the previous theories at all. Recently, it was assumed that the cube would create a rift in the dimensions.

From that, evil versions of the “good” skins from the game would emerge. At least this was suggested by the final teaser image from Season 5.

Other players expected a volcanic eruption in Loot Lake. Or an invasion of aliens related to the Enforcer, the bonus skin from Season 5.

None of this fits the DJ llama, who is likely to be the first skin from the new Battle Pass.

A nod to PUBG?

Is this the Fortnite version of Deadmau5? The llama-headed DJ could be a nod to Deadmau5. He is a DJ who performs with a huge mouse mask. Additionally, Deadmau5 is a well-known streamer of Fortnite’s competitor PUBG.

Between the two games, there has already been plenty of bad blood, including a ultimately unsuccessful lawsuit from PUBG against Fortnite for copyright infringement.

So it could very well be that Epic is having a little joke and bringing a DJ with a llama mask into their own battle royale game. Llamas are known to be the mascots of Fortnite.

Is that “Back to the Future”? Other players see the outfit of the llama as a reference to the movie “Back to the Future”. Therefore, they suspect a “futuristic theme”.

Is the cube making a comeback?

Fortnite Cube Title2

Interesting detail: In the background of the teaser image, another purple cube can be seen. Is it the cube “Kevin” from Season 5, which actually sank in Loot Lake? Or will there be more cubes in Season 6 rolling around and changing the map?

Until the Start of Season 6 on September 27, there is still some time. Hopefully, the upcoming teasers will provide more insight into the theme.
